IMPORTANT NOTES
LOOKING AFTER THE PRODUCT
Do not apply excessive force to the organs structures or the controls (knobs, stops, push-
buttons, etc.).
When possible, do not place the instrument close to units which generate strong interference,
such as radios, TVs, computer videos, etc.
Do not place the organ close to heat sources, in damp or dusty places or in the vicinity of
strong magnetic fields.
Do not expose the instrument to direct sunlight.
Never insert foreign bodies inside the instrument or pour liquids of any kind into it.
For cleaning, use only a soft brush or compressed air; never use detergents, solvents or
alcohol.
Always use good quality screened cables for connection to amplification or diffusion systems.
When disconnecting cables from sockets, always take hold of the connector and not the
cable itself; when winding cables, do not knot or twist them.
Before making the connections ensure that the other units (especially amplification and
diffusion systems) you are about to connect are switched off. This will prevent noisy or
even dangerous signal peaks.
Connect the net cable to an earthed socket.
Check that the voltage corresponds to the voltage shown on the serial number plate of the
organ.
If the organ is to be out of use for lengthy periods, disconnect the plug from the power
socket.
